What Happened

The 2026 Winter Olympics in Milan Cortina have showcased a series of thrilling events, including alpine skiing competitions. On Day 8, American athletes Jaelin Kauf and Elizabeth Lemley secured silver and bronze medals in the dual moguls event, contributing to Team USA’s medal tally.
